That 0.244 equates to around the last share price/52 week high factoring the dilution
another tip all sites never adjust 52wk so never compare or the cries of we use to be 10p
you can never compare even on the same share unless the share base has remained
the same IF you have doubled your share base the 52wk is now half of what listed on sites
like this
That 0.244 should be looked at as the new base camp to rise from as the story unfolds
